I was driving today with my HZJ 75 from 1992 4.2l Diesel on the Highway when the "battery" light (0-16V) went on!
As soon as I switch on a load like the lights or so the light goes of!

Can anybody explain to me what the light actually means?

I just put a new radio in and got a new dryer for my aircon but I took the radio out and the light still goes on!

Sounds like it could be a problem with your alternator. Test the voltage at the battery terminals, should be about 14v or a bit more. Try it with and without load. It is also worth pulling the plug off the back of the alternator and checking for/removing corrosion and checking /tightening the terminals.
